What Are Rare Earth Metals?
Rare earth metals are a group of 17 chemical elements, including the 15 lanthanides (such as neodymium, dysprosium, and cerium) plus scandium and yttrium. Despite their name, these elements are not necessarily rare in terms of abundance in the Earth’s crust, but they are difficult and costly to extract and process due to their dispersed deposits and complex refining processes.
REEs are essential for manufacturing high-performance magnets, batteries, catalysts, and other components used in technologies like wind turbines, EV motors, solar panels, and advanced electronics. Their unique magnetic, luminescent, and catalytic properties make them indispensable in the transition to a low-carbon economy.
Why Rare Earths Are Critical in the Green Technology Era
The global push for sustainability and decarbonization has significantly increased the demand for rare earth metals. Key drivers include:
1.Electric Vehicles (EVs): Neodymium and dysprosium are critical for producing high-strength permanent magnets used in EV motors. With global EV sales projected to grow exponentially, demand for these metals is soaring.
2.Renewable Energy: Wind turbines rely on rare earth magnets for efficient energy generation, while solar panels and energy storage systems use REEs in various components.
3.Electronics and Defense: Smartphones, computers, and military technologies (e.g., radar systems and missile guidance) depend on REEs for their performance and miniaturization.
4.Geopolitical Dynamics: China dominates the global supply of rare earths, controlling approximately 60-70% of production and 90% of refining as of 2025. This concentration raises concerns about supply chain security, prompting countries like the U.S., Australia, and Canada to invest in domestic REE projects.
5.Green Policy Initiatives: Government policies promoting net-zero emissions and clean energy adoption are accelerating investments in technologies that rely on rare earths, further driving demand.
Investment Opportunities in Rare Earth Metals
Investing in rare earth metals offers several avenues for those looking to capitalize on the green technology boom. Here are the primary options:
1. Mining and Exploration Companies: Investing in companies that mine or explore rare earth deposits can offer significant upside, especially for firms in geopolitically stable regions. Examples include Lynas Rare Earths (Australia) and MP Materials (U.S.), which are scaling up production to meet global demand.
2.ETFs and Funds: Exchange-traded funds (ETFs) focused on rare earths or critical minerals provide diversified exposure to the sector. These funds invest in a basket of companies involved in mining, refining, or technology applications.
3.Direct Commodity Investments: While less common, some investors may gain exposure to rare earths through futures contracts, physical stockpiling, or specialized commodity funds. However, this approach requires expertise due to the illiquid nature of REE markets.
4.Technology Companies: Investing in companies that manufacture EV batteries, wind turbines, or other green technologies indirectly benefits from the rising demand for rare earths. Firms like Tesla or Vestas could see growth as REE supply chains expand.
5.Recycling and Innovation: Emerging companies focused on recycling rare earths from electronic waste or developing alternative materials present long-term investment opportunities.
Risks of Investing in Rare Earths
While the potential for rare earth investments is significant, several risks must be considered:
- Geopolitical Risks: China’s dominance in the REE market creates vulnerabilities. Export restrictions or trade disputes could disrupt supply chains and affect prices.
- Price Volatility: Rare earth prices are highly volatile, driven by supply-demand imbalances, speculative trading, and geopolitical events.
- Environmental Concerns: Mining and refining REEs are environmentally intensive, often involving toxic chemicals and significant energy use. Stricter regulations could increase costs or limit production.
- High Capital Costs: Developing new mines or refining facilities requires substantial investment and time, delaying returns for investors.
- Substitution and Innovation: Advances in material science could reduce reliance on certain rare earths, potentially capping price growth.
Case Studies: Rare Earth Market Trends
- Mountain Pass Mine (U.S.): Operated by MP Materials, this mine has become a cornerstone of U.S. efforts to reduce reliance on Chinese REEs. Its stock has attracted significant investor interest as production ramps up.
- Lynas Rare Earths (Australia): Lynas has positioned itself as a leading non-Chinese supplier, benefiting from partnerships with Western governments and companies seeking secure supply chains.
- China’s Export Controls (2023-2024): Recent restrictions on rare earth exports by China sparked price spikes and renewed global interest in alternative sources, highlighting the sector’s volatility.
